Quick Assessment

Fragile Tears is a gentle middle-grade fiction book that explores the emotional journey children face when losing a beloved pet. Through heartfelt stories, it addresses themes of grief and bereavement with sensitivity, helping young readers understand and process their feelings. Suitable for ages 9 to 12, it offers psychological insights into pet loss without overwhelming intensity.

Why we rated Fragile tears 9ME

Fragile tears is written at a Level 4-5 reading level across 106 pages. Strong independent readers around grade 5.5 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, Fragile tears works for readers up to grade 6.5.

We rate Fragile tears as 9ME ("Moderate — Emotional") because the content sits in the "Mild" range — mild conflict — the kind a child encounters in normal play and sibling life. The strongest signals come from emotional weight — these are the dimensions parents should evaluate against their reader's tolerance.

No specific content flags were raised by community reviewers, which is consistent with the mild intensity score.

Thematically, Fragile tears explores pets, grief, bereavement, psychology, and family — these threads give the book room to mean different things to different readers.
